EconomyCanadians’ Economic Pessimism Is Easing Despite Trade War, Poll Finds
A poll indicates that Canadians are moving beyond several months of economic pessimism. Concerns about weak growth and higher energy costs have begun to recede. The shift in sentiment is taking place despite the continuing trade war. Overall, the findings point to less gloomy views of the economy among Canadians.
